Transaction 29a50d624dc329bd8667f33af91c6663993948eb9458e27070a7a4a1b4f12b2a

1 Input
2 Outputs
  • 29a50d624dc329bd8667f33af91c6663993948eb9458e27070a7a4a1b4f12b2a:0
  • value  57469
    address  2NB3oSx2hberg48jY2mwLYvp7bwirQjvirw
  • 29a50d624dc329bd8667f33af91c6663993948eb9458e27070a7a4a1b4f12b2a:1
  • value  4037075883
    address  2N6Avi5NUYtPiiYKCbbZ1xApixTSQ44TzT4